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7675 757978710 1179045540 37 3276886
334 2668650422
334 2668650422
221 60683 126746756
All about undefined
Interested in learning more?
334 2668650422
221 60683 126746756
See more
35208608697 91666117 084938
94 6983507 65 940340797
See more
09270212652 81134583184 47861
9973 2556919466 660 22399732
See more